Special Prisms – Custom Beam Shaping & Optical Path Control

 

Detailed Description:

Special Prisms refer to a wide range of custom-designed prismatic components tailored for unique optical path manipulation, including beam splitting, image rotation, dispersion, and non-standard light redirection. These prisms are manufactured to precise specifications for specialized applications where standard prism geometries cannot meet performance requirements.

 

Key Specifications:

Materials: BK7, Fused Silica, Sapphire, Optical Glass, CaF₂

Geometry: Custom shapes (irregular, multi-faceted, compound prisms)

Angle Tolerance: ±10′ ~ ±3′′ (custom precision available)

Surface Quality: 20/10, 10/5 (ultra-precision)

Surface Figure: λ/4 ~ λ/20 @ 633nm

Coating Options: Reflective (Al/Ag/Au), AR coating, dielectric HR coating

Custom Features: Mounting holes, bevels, anti-reflection edges

 

Applications:

Aerospace optical systems, laser metrology, scientific research, medical imaging, custom laser beam shaping, specialized interferometry.
